Three workers have been injured at a West Virginia chemical plant, officials said.
The incident happened Sunday evening at the Westlake Chemical plant, which produces chlorine, news outlets reported. Details of what happened at the Marshall County facility weren’t immediately released.
One worker was taken to the hospital by ambulance and two others were transported by personnel at the plant, Marshall County Emergency Management Agency Director Tom Hart said.
Route 2 was closed briefly but has reopened.
